Abdul and Katelyn cover this week’s health news, which includes: RFK’s bizarre promise to reveal the cause of Autism by September The latest in the Texas measles outbreak Why DOGE cuts have left HHS data systems vulnerable to cyberhacks The discovery of lead in Milwaukee’s drinking water, and CDC’s failure to help The risks of RFK’s Jr’s crusade against fluoride Then Abdul sits down with Dr. Zachary Rubin to talk about allergy season and the many questions we have about antihistamines, peanuts and pollen!
